Information
The Woollahra Young Writers' Award is a local community award celebrating and encouraging the voices of young people. Secondary students aged 12–18 years who live or study in Woollahra or neighbouring (Waverley, Randwick and City of Sydney) areas are welcome to submit their piece of writing.
Entries for the 2026 Woollahra Young Writers' Award are now open.
Categories
Short Story Junior (Years 7–9): up to 1,500 words
Short Story Senior (Years 10–12): up to 1,500 words
Poetry Junior (Years 7–9): up to 30 lines
Poetry Senior (Years 10–12): up to 30 lines
Prizes
Winners of each category will receive a cash prize of $300 and a one-hour mentoring session with the judge of their category. Shortlisted entrants will receive a literary prize pack.
Book donations for prizes provided by: Hachette Australia and HarperCollins Publishers Australia.
Key dates
Entries open: Monday 20 April 2026
Entries close: Sunday 19 July 2026
Winners announced: Saturday 19 September 2026
